▼ Install the Motherboard

1. Unpack the replacement motherboard and place it on an antistatic mat.
2. On the replacement motherboard, install the service processor that you removed
from the old motherboard.
See
"Install the Service Processor" on page
3. Grasping the motherboard by the handle, place it into the chassis.
4. Hold the cables off to the side while grasping the handle on the motherboard
and sliding it toward the back of the chassis.
5. Reinsert and tighten the four bus bar screws that secure the motherboard to the
power supply backplane.
See
"Install the Power Supply Backplane" on page
Note – Using a No. 2 screwdriver, tighten the bus bar screws until the power supply
backplane and the motherboard securely fasten to the bus bars.
6. Reinstall the System Remind button assembly (air divider) by sliding it into the
chassis.
Caution – After replacing the motherboard, inspect the dividing wall gasket, and
then install the plastic dividing wall securely. This dividing wall maintains a
pressurized seal between the server cooling zones. Without this pressurized seal, the
power supply fans will not be able to draw enough air to cool the drives properly.
7. Reinstall all memory risers.
